Breaking News: Georgia Mother Devastated After Her 2-Year-Old Son Is Mauled to Death by Dogs at Daycare

Valdosta, Georgia — What began as an ordinary Saturday for Adrianna Jones turned into a nightmare no parent should ever face. Her two-year-old son, Kaimir Jones, was killed by two Rottweilers while in the care of a woman who had promised to keep him safe.

According to Valdosta Police, the babysitter, 48-year-old Stacy Wheeler Cobb, left the toddler unattended for more than two hours while she took a nap. During that time, little Kaimir somehow wandered into the backyard, opened the kennel, and was attacked by the dogs.

When Adrianna arrived, she found what police described as a “horrific” scene. Her baby boy — the light of her life — was gone.

“It’s heartbreaking, devastating, and traumatizing,” Adrianna said through tears. “I left my baby in her care thinking he was safe… I’ll never hold him again.”

Cobb ran an unlicensed daycare and now faces second-degree murder and child cruelty charges. Authorities have seized the three dogs from the property as the investigation continues.

Neighbors say Adrianna’s screams could be heard from blocks away. “It broke everyone’s heart,” one witness said. “You could feel her pain in the air.”
